How they compare
Cayman Islands currently reports 92 against 61 in Andorra, a difference of 31.
That makes Cayman Islands's figure about 1.5 times Andorra's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2018 it was Andorra ahead.
Andorra ranks 174th and Cayman Islands ranks 171st of 177 countries.
Andorra has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Children out of school are the number of primary-school-age children not enrolled in primary or secondary school.
